CCA Galleries International has shown works of art by both locally and internationally renowned artists. Established in 2013, the gallery was opened by Sir Peter Blake and is known for bringing the best of British contemporary art to Jersey. Spanning over three floors, the former Royal Court Chambers was renovated exclusively for the gallery. CCA Galleries International regularly holds events, talks and workshops which run alongside the full programme of exhibitions by some of the most accomplished, established and sought after artists currently practising. TIM LE BREUILLY CCA Galleries International is pleased to announce the solo exhibition featuring a new series of paintings and etchings by artist Tim Le Breuilly, recipient of the 2022 Jersey Summer Exhibition Prize. Jersey-based multidisciplinary artist Le Breuilly is an alumnus of the renowned Slade School of Fine Art in London. During his time at Slade, he had the opportunity of studying under the guidance of artists John Hoyland and Bruce McLean, both represented by CCA Galleries International. He has achieved recognition, having been shortlisted for prestigious awards such as the John Moores Painting Prize and the BEEP Painting Biennial. In 2014, he served as an artist in residence at Fettes College. Le Breuilly's artwork can be found in private collections spanning Edinburgh, South Africa, London, and the Royal Collection in Sharjah.
Taking inspiration from real, imagined or local places, the works showcased at the gallery assimilate human emotion, memory and personal experience into landscapes and seascapes. The compositions Le Breuilly portrays may be drawn from the real world, harkening back to familiar locations or distant travel destinations, or they might be born from the depths of his imagination, materialized into existence to encapsulate the essence of a feeling. Regardless of their origin, these landscapes become a blank canvas for the viewer's own imagination, allowing them to wander through the artist's emotional terrain.
